Is the 1993 RENAULT ESPACE reliable?
Average reliability. Expect some repairs as it ages. That's close to the national average of 82%.
At 31 years old, 79% of RENAULT ESPACEs from 1993 passed their MOT first time in 2024. That's based on 43 tests across the UK. The average mileage at this age is 199,945 miles.

Best year to buy a RENAULT ESPACE?
The most reliable year is the 1999 model with a 82% MOT pass rate, while the 1996 model has the lowest at 58%. The 1993 sits between the two at 79%.

RENAULT ESPACE by Year
| Year | Pass Rate | Tests | Avg Mileage |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 68% | 47 | 114,463 mi |
| 2011 | 64% | 182 | 118,589 mi |
| 2010 | 70% | 229 | 121,339 mi |
| 2009 | 67% | 230 | 122,889 mi |
| 2008 | 67% | 513 | 131,506 mi |
| 2007 | 66% | 670 | 128,936 mi |
| 2006 | 65% | 293 | 123,939 mi |
| 2005 | 73% | 185 | 114,056 mi |
| 2004 | 69% | 170 | 104,189 mi |
| 2003 | 69% | 64 | 92,799 mi |
| 2002 | 75% | 109 | 104,289 mi |
| 2001 | 71% | 45 | 126,929 mi |
| 2000 | 78% | 41 | 110,316 mi |
| 1999 | 82% | 50 | 105,298 mi |
| 1998 | 64% | 39 | 151,325 mi |
| 1996 | 58% | 52 | 149,535 mi |
| 1995 | 77% | 44 | 158,857 mi |
| 1994 | 68% | 81 | 191,201 mi |
| 1993 | 79% | 43 | 199,945 mi |

What does it cost to own a 1993 RENAULT ESPACE?
Total estimated annual running cost is £2,050 (£171/month), broken down as £1245 fuel, £250 road tax, £55 MOT, and £500 predicted repairs. Repair costs are moderate, reflecting the 79% pass rate. Keeping on top of servicing will help avoid surprises.
